Storyline
The story revolves around Tian Yu Quan (Chin Feng) who rushes to the aid of an elderly fisherman who is bullied by an arrogant relative of the Qiu Shan ministry. In the heat of the ensuing battle he kills the said man and is hence chased by the district's officials. Trying to use the waterway to shake off his enemies, Yu Quan finds a true friend in the old fisherman's bark-stearing daughter, Hu Feng Lian (Ting Hung) who becomes his loyal accomplice. As symbol for his gratitude, Yu Quan bestows Feng Lian with a Butterfly Chalice to reflect their eternal friendship bond...

The Butterfly Chalice was released on March 10, 1965.
The runtime of The Butterfly Chalice is 1h 24m.
The Butterfly Chalice is a Action, Drama, Music, History movie.

The Butterfly Chalice was directed by Chang Cheh.
The main cast of The Butterfly Chalice includes Chin Feng, Pat Ting Hung, Ching Miao.
The Butterfly Chalice is originally in Chinese.
